server

Hispec.1688.com

Visit hispec.1688.com

While scanning server information of Hispec.1688.com we found that it’s hosted by Alibaba (US) Technology Co. Ltd. from the very beginning since July 26, 2022.

Hispec.1688.com server and hosting history

Currently hosted by

  • Alibaba (US) Technology Co., Ltd.

    since July 26, 2022
  • 203.119.169.243

    IP address
Hosting provider IP

Alibaba (US) Technology Co., Ltd.

203.119.169.243